Exclusive – Kahaan Hum Kahaan Tum’s Karan V Grover: The supervirus track was ideated in December, didn’t know Coronavirus will reach India too

Last seen as Dr. Rohit Sippy in Kahaan Hum Kahaan Tum, Karan V Grover has learnt to make poha during the lockdown. The actor, in an exclusive conversation with ETimes TV shared, that even before he could plan what to do post wrapping up the show, lockdown was announced and since then he is feeling ‘domesticated’. In a freewheeling chat, the actor spoke about his social-distancing life, KHKT’s sudden off-air announcement and more. (By: Sukarna Mondal)

2/7

Social-distancing life

Have learnt how to make poha. When you are doing all the household chores, time just passes away. I am practicing a lot of yoga. I didn’t get time to think or plan. Our show ended on 14th and from 15th lockdown started. So haven’t been doing anything ever since Kahaan Hum Kahaan Tum went off-air. I feel quite domesticated. I am a home-bound person. But this lockdown restricts all movement. I am fine being by myself. But at time I do miss seeing my parents, friends. I miss going out and seeing a movie.

3/7

Introducing supervirus scene in KHKT

It was quite a co-incidence. When the virus started spreading in Wuhan, we were discussing the track. Sandiip sir came up with the idea that we should do 15 episodes with the track. And Rohit being a doctor, finds a cure to it. So a lot of research went into it. We didn’t know at that time that it will reach our country like this.

4/7

On fans’ love for #RoNakshi

It always feels good. When a fan loves an actor or an actress, they also want to see their growth as a couple. From day 1, Sandiip sir created Rohit and Sonakshi’s characters with lot of love. Dipika and I are less inclined to social media reactions. We never discussed #RoNakshi.

5/7

When fans signed petition for the show going off-track

Fans have showed their disappointment towards the KHKT track many times. They complained that the show, which once promised to keep it real on-screen, went over the top. To this, Karan reacted saying , “The script and shot is done much before audience reacts. They react when the show goes on-air. The script is already locked two months in advance and many people are involved in it. We do try to incorporate fans’ changes in upcoming track but not for the on-going tracks.”

6/7

KHKT’s sudden off-air announcement

It was upsetting. We weren’t expecting it to go off-air and it came as a surprise. We all were invested in the project.

7/7

TV should invest in more superheroes and mythological shows

I would love to play Superman. People of all ages love to watch Superman. From a 5 yr-old to 60-yr-old enjoys Superman. The kind of characters they create – whacky and energetic and unpredictable, I love these types of characters. I love Shaktimaan and Krish in India. I think we should invest in more superheroes and mythological shows. They are very entertaining.
